The town of Colmar, with its quaint alleys that have been maintained since the Middle Ages, is home to the famous Unterlinden Museum. This former 13th century monastery offers visitors all the richness and diversity of Rhenish art from the Middle Ages through the Renaissance.
Although completely renovated, modernized, and immaculate, Colmar is also a place where history is literally written on the walls and music fills the streets. Surrounding the old town center are the original city walls, forming a kind of open-air museum inscribed with Alsace’s history.
